Why Fiverr Is Still a Great Platform
Many freelancers assume the platform is already saturated. While competition has increased, buyers continue to search for reliable freelancers every day.
Fiverr benefits beginners because:
- No client outreach is required.
- Buyers come to you through search.
- You can start with almost any digital skill.
- Payments are secure.
- You can gradually increase your rates.
The platform rewards consistency more than luck. New sellers who optimize their gigs and deliver quality work often gain momentum within a few months.
Understand How Fiverr Works
Before making gigs, be aware of the customer buying process.
The buyer usually:
- Seeks a service;
- Compares a few gigs;
- Reads the description;
- Views reviews;
- Surfs through portfolio samples; and
- Contacts you or makes an order.
It should be made easy for buyers at each stage.
When you offer a clear answer and establish credibility, you beat most of your competition.
Choose One Service Instead of Many
One of the biggest beginner mistakes is trying to sell everything.
Instead of offering:
- Logo Design
- Data Entry
- Video Editing
- SEO
- Translation
Focus on one specific skill.
For example:
Instead of: “I design logos.”
Try: “I create minimalist logo designs for modern startups.”
Specific services rank better and attract buyers who know exactly what they need.

Price Your Services Wisely
Many beginners think charging the lowest price guarantees success.
Not always.
Very low prices can make buyers question your quality.
A better strategy is:
- Offer competitive beginner pricing.
- Include clear deliverables.
- Add optional extras.
- Increase prices after receiving positive reviews.
Example:
Basic Package
- 1 article
- 800 words
- 2 revisions
Standard Package
- 1,500 words
- Keyword research
- SEO optimization
Premium Package
- 2,500 words
- Competitor analysis
- Internal linking suggestions
Clear packages help buyers choose faster.
Learn Basic Fiverr SEO
One of the most valuable Fiverr Tips for Beginners is understanding Fiverr’s search system.
Good Fiverr SEO includes:
Choose Relevant Keywords
Think like your buyers.
Instead of searching:
“Writing”
They may search:
- SEO blog writer
- Product description writer
- Resume writer
Use these naturally in:
- Title
- Description
- Tags
Select Accurate Categories
Incorrect categories reduce visibility.
Always choose the category that best matches your service.
Keep Your Gig Updated
Refreshing:
- Images
- Descriptions
- FAQs
- Pricing
can signal that your gig remains active and relevant.

Practical Example
Imagine two beginner logo designers.
Seller A
- Generic title
- Poor thumbnail
- One-sentence description
- No portfolio
Seller B
- Clear niche
- Professional images
- Helpful description
- Strong FAQ
- Competitive pricing
- Fast communication
Both have the same design skills.
Seller B is far more likely to receive the first order because buyers feel more confident.
Presentation often matters as much as talent.
